Master Guide Maggie “Molene” Johnson, 92 of Eden, NC passed away on February 3, 2026. Maggie was born on September 4, 1933 to the late Walter Johnson and Annie Joyce in Stokes County, NC.
Maggie attended Stokes County and Rockingham Schools. After high school, Maggie received her teaching degree in Education from Winston Salem Teachers College, now Winston Salem State University, Maggie began her teaching in the Winston Salem School system.
While living in Winston Salem, NC she became a member of Ephesus Seventh Day Adventist Church, she was faithful servant unto God and taught in the church school for 21 years.
